felixm 7d69a1f320 Generalize the focus controller into a harness hosting swappable modes
Loosen AntiDrift's session controller into Keel's general collect→brain→act
loop. A new internal/harness runs at most one mode.Mode at a time, fanning
async completions out to the web SSE and status-bar surfaces.

- internal/mode: the Mode contract (Kind/Command/View/Active) plus optional
  EvidenceConsumer and Expirer ports, and the surfacing Envelope.
- internal/mode/focus: the former session/domain/statemachine packages moved
  under the mode, now satisfying the harness contracts unchanged.
- internal/mode/offscreen: a one-shot away-from-desk mode built on the new
  ai.Proposer, which turns a life-domain brief into one off-screen action.
- cmd/keeld replaces cmd/antidriftd; daemon wires focus + offscreen factories
  with per-mode persistence under ~/.keel/modes/<kind>.
- Finish the rename: KEEL_* env refs in the README, /keeld build artifact
  ignored, stale antidriftd binary removed.

Include the design + implementation plan this refactor was built from under
docs/superpowers/{specs,plans}/2026-06-04-controller-refactor*.md.

package domain
import (
"encoding/json"
"strings"
"testing"
"time"
)
func TestNewManualRejectsEmptyNextAction(t *testing.T) {
_, err := NewManual("", "tests pass", 25*time.Minute)
if err != ErrMissingNextAction {
t.Fatalf("want ErrMissingNextAction, got %v", err)
}
}
func TestNewManualRejectsEmptySuccessCondition(t *testing.T) {
_, err := NewManual("Refactor state", " ", 25*time.Minute)
if err != ErrMissingSuccessCondition {
t.Fatalf("want ErrMissingSuccessCondition, got %v", err)
}
}
func TestNewManualRejectsZeroTimebox(t *testing.T) {
_, err := NewManual("Refactor state", "tests pass", 0)
if err != ErrMissingTimebox {
t.Fatalf("want ErrMissingTimebox, got %v", err)
}
}
func TestNewManualPopulatesDraftCommitment(t *testing.T) {
c, err := NewManual(" Port domain ", "domain tests pass", 25*time.Minute)
if err != nil {
t.Fatalf("unexpected error: %v", err)
}
if c.NextAction != "Port domain" {
t.Errorf("next action not trimmed: %q", c.NextAction)
}
if c.SuccessCondition != "domain tests pass" {
t.Errorf("success condition wrong: %q", c.SuccessCondition)
}
if c.TimeboxSecs != 1500 {
t.Errorf("timebox secs wrong: %d", c.TimeboxSecs)
}
if c.State != CommitmentDraft {
t.Errorf("state should be draft, got %s", c.State)
}
if c.Source != SourceManual {
t.Errorf("source should be manual, got %s", c.Source)
}
if !strings.HasPrefix(c.ID, "commitment-") {
t.Errorf("id should be prefixed, got %s", c.ID)
}
}
func TestNewManualRejectsSubSecondTimebox(t *testing.T) {
_, err := NewManual("Refactor state", "tests pass", 500*time.Millisecond)
if err != ErrMissingTimebox {
t.Fatalf("want ErrMissingTimebox, got %v", err)
}
}
func TestForRuntimePopulatesPolicySnapshot(t *testing.T) {
p := ForRuntime("commitment-123", RuntimeActive, EnforcementObserve)
if !strings.HasPrefix(p.ID, "policy-") {
t.Errorf("id should be prefixed, got %s", p.ID)
}
if p.CommitmentID != "commitment-123" {
t.Errorf("commitment id wrong: %s", p.CommitmentID)
}
if p.SchemaVersion != PolicySchemaVersion {
t.Errorf("schema version wrong: %d", p.SchemaVersion)
}
if p.RuntimeState != RuntimeActive {
t.Errorf("runtime state wrong: %s", p.RuntimeState)
}
if p.EnforcementLevel != EnforcementObserve {
t.Errorf("enforcement level wrong: %s", p.EnforcementLevel)
}
}
func TestCommitmentSerializesSnakeCaseEnums(t *testing.T) {
c, _ := NewManual("Port domain", "domain tests pass", 25*time.Minute)
data, err := json.Marshal(c)
if err != nil {
t.Fatalf("marshal failed: %v", err)
}
s := string(data)
if !strings.Contains(s, `"source":"manual"`) {
t.Errorf("missing snake_case source in %s", s)
}
if !strings.Contains(s, `"state":"draft"`) {
t.Errorf("missing snake_case state in %s", s)
}
}
